Michael Frimpkng is cool guy from the central part of Ghana. I am married with a child. I grew up with both parents but after Shs I decided to travel to search for job. I moved to Kumasi and started as a pupils teacher at New Paradise International school in Kumasi. It was there that i was able to gather some money to help set up a bread factory which own it. My daughter want to be a nurse and back in school I used to play football too.
I bake bread and sell at wholesale to retailers who comes to my ro my job area. This business has help me alot as it has given me the platform to cater for my family. The selling of bread fetches me money on daily basis so with the support of Zidisha I would be able to expand this business to support more youth.
I am applying for this loan to buy flour to bake bread. The demand for bread from my factory is high, this mostly leave me to shortage of stock anytime the demands are high. With this loan I would be able to buy two 50kg of a flour to bake at a cost of Ghc190 per each. This would enable me to serve my customers well and raise enough profit to support my business.
I would pay the loan from the money i make from the selling of breads to my customer who patronize my services each and everyday. Thank you
